    i have a question also about A/T car.

    what is the right speed and position of shifting gear if i have to overtake the car infront of me. should i maintain the D and full acceleration or shift back to 3 to hve a more speed...please advise...thank you in advance.

    Shift down & at the same time step on the gas to have a bit more acceleration.

    But in other cars, the tranny with shift down as soon as you floor the gas pedal.

    SO just depends on how quickly you want to overtake.

    Newer model A/T cars adapt to your driving situation. It will automatically shift down when you depress on the accelerator. However, it may take a fraction of a second before it does and could mess up your timing. Shifting to D3 seconds before overtaking gives you more control on timing the overtake.
